Whether due to poor posture, arthritis, or physical injury, there are many reasons why the spine’s joints and tissues may be shifted out of their natural alignment—an issue also known as subluxation. When this happens, people can experience a variety of uncomfortable symptoms—including back pain, headaches, fatigue, and reduced mobility. Fortunately, correcting subluxations doesn’t necessarily require invasive surgery or prescription medication. Often, these problems can be corrected by a chiropractic health provider through adjustments—a targeted application of force and manipulation to move joints back into place. If you’re curious about this approach, here are a few common ways that chiropractic adjustments can benefit your health.

Conditions That Benefit From Chiropractic Adjustments

1. Inflammation

Injury and forms of arthritis such as Ankylosing spondylitis can cause the joints to swell, and in turn, place pressure on sensitive nerves and tissues. Subluxations in the spine can make the inflammation worse by restricting blood flow and preventing healing nutrients from reaching the affected area. Through adjustment, chiropractic health specialists can reduce friction and promote circulation to help minimize inflammation.

2. Sciatica

The sciatic nerve runs through the spine and leg. When it becomes pinched or compressed by muscles or joints, nerve function can be interrupted, sending a variety of improper signals to the brain. The resulting symptoms—known as sciatica—can cause numbness, tingling, and pain in the lower back, legs, and other regions. After pinpointing the problem area, chiropractors can manipulate muscle tissues and joints to release the nerve and relieve pain.

3. High Blood Pressure

chiropractic healthResearch suggests that subluxations in the spine may interfere with nerve processes that impair the body’s ability to regulate blood pressure. As such, one study found that chiropractic adjustments may help restore this function and lower high blood pressure levels—a chronic health problem that can increase the risk of heart attack and stroke.

4. Scoliosis

Scoliosis is a condition characterized by the abnormal curvature of the spine. It can lead to severe posture and inflammation issues. In severe cases, surgery and use of a back brace are often required to correct the spine. However, there is evidence to suggest that continued chiropractic adjustments can gradually help restore the spine’s natural curvature if the problem is not as advanced.

5. Headaches

Muscle tension and nerve pressure along the spine can sometimes cause chronic headaches. Through adjustments, chiropractic health providers can relax tense tissues and restore proper nerve function to help relieve headaches.
